What is a PVC film and how is it marked

Packaging materials have become one of the main types of products consumed by industry in the 20th century. There is every reason to suppose that their significance in this century will only increase. A special place among these materials is occupied by a PVC film (polyvinyl chloride).

PVC film

Packaging should fulfill several functions. Its main purpose is to protect the goods from harmful external influences, pollution, damage during transportation and during the sale process. Other factors that influence the motivations of the buyer are also important, such as the attractive appearance and the belief that no one has used the item he has chosen before and has not even touched it. PVC film compares favorably with polyethylene film with the best optical properties and the ability to use for packaging many food products.

The spread of polyvinyl chloride is facilitated by the relative simplicity of the technology. The granular source material (polymer) enters the extruder, where it melts. Then a large bubble is blown out of it, which serves as a source of a continuous layer, cut to the desired width, and wound around the spools.

The PVC film used in the food industry and trade is produced in two types: stretch and heat-shrinkable. Each of them has its own purpose.

Stretch - PVC film is used to wrap goods around it without creating a weld. It is characterized by special mechanical properties, such as the ability to stretch and interlayer adhesion due to the appearance of an electrostatic field and intermolecular attraction. It is widely used by trading organizations to create hygiene conditions during storage and sale of goods.

PVC shrink film is characterized by its ability to decrease in geometric dimensions under the influence of heat. In order to pack the goods in it, two basic technological operations should be performed: to seal the edges and to set. It is produced in the form of a half sleeve (that is, folded in half in width) or a sleeve wound in rolls. Sealing is performed on industrial welders, most often angular, and sitting, as a rule, is performed by a stream of heated air.

Depending on the nature of the product to be packaged, from the assortment offered on the market, the consumer selects the desired size. The characteristics of shrink film are usually clear on the marking. For example, the PVCT code 400 * 750 * 15 printed on the label means that the roll has a sleeve width of 40 cm, a length of 750 m, and the thickness of one layer is 15 ΞΌm.

Manufacturers of PVC films must indicate the mass. It so happened historically that polyvinyl chloride film is sold by weight.

This type of packaging material also has a drawback - you cannot print text or pictures on the shrink film, since any labels will be distorted when the geometric dimensions are changed. However, it is easy to stick any label on a smooth surface, or, as an option, put it on the bottom. When choosing this method of product registration, it should be remembered that the shrink film creates an external optically transparent layer that reliably protects from scratches, dust, dirt, and gives any glossy gloss even to a faded box.

The marking of a polyvinyl chloride stretch film is about the same as that of shrink film, the difference is that it is wound in one layer, and therefore, as a rule, the length of the roll is twice as long.
